ZEEMAN EFFECT IN GAS DISCHARGE LASERS,

Abstract

Recent measurements of the intensity of the emission of a gas discharge laser are discussed in terms of Zeeman effect. Results indicate that the observations, at least in part, can be accounted for by the latter. By application of magnetic fields it also seems possible to induce mode switching. (Author)
